Transaction 8506988af1182a69fea8888ac330590f8c5db904f7a537d0e5865bcbb12e0ba0
1 Input
1 Output
-
8506988af1182a69fea8888ac330590f8c5db904f7a537d0e5865bcbb12e0ba0:0
- value
- 516446
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 24f505e0a405b145bfd7aa7ad360c9da4ea4abb0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14NQrQB58G5GRD5zKyu4dzssnhJBKz5eU3